Is it possible to cancel a mailing in progress?
May 28, 2010, 08:08:46 am
One of my clients (who has real issues with spelling) called me after he had initiated a mailing to ask if there was a way he could cancel it while it was in progress. About 13,000 recipients.

(I've never tried to do such a thing and told him it was probably a bad idea.)

He hit "cancel," but the mailing proceeded anyway - when he tried to re-send it, the system (rightfully) reported 0 recipients who hadn't received the previous email.

So, out of curiosity, outside of turning off the server, is there a way to interrupt a mailing in progress? Would like to know in case this happens again. Thanks much!
